Take the road less traveled. This course will focus on clay hand building using a variety of techniques and tricks. Tools will range from standard to scavenged. Firing will be in an electric kiln with commercial glazes, as well as alternative techniques involving a BBQ grill using horsehair and aluminum foil. Let your imagination soar and your artistic voice sing. Open to all skill levels.
Biography:Lisa G. Westheimer is an artist living and working in West Orange, New Jersey. She received her BA from New York University an MA in Studio Arts (Ceramics) from Montclair State University. Her unique alternative firing processes, glazing techniques and aesthetic vision are greatly influenced by the work of Beatrice Wood, Peter Callas, Paul Soldner, Antoni Gaudi, Phillip Guston, Francis Bacon, Wassily Kandinsky and Joan Miro. Lisa currently teaches Explorations in Glass Fusing and Slumping at the Montclair Art Museum.
